Position Highlights
Unit Size : 41 bedsPatient Population : Our NT4 unit specializes in the care of acute ortho and urology surgical patients. We are DNV certified for hip and knee replacement surgeries, and we cater to limb trauma patients as well as low acuity medical patients. As a level trauma center, we admit most regional trauma patients to this unit.Nurse to Patient Ratio : 1 : 4-6Department Culture : North Tower 4 is a fast-paced unit that thrives on collaboration with physical and occupational therapists. With an average patient stay of just three days, you’ll witness the entire recovery journey. Our team is dedicated to providing the best and safest care, and our patients appreciate the kindness and positive reassurance they receive from us.Resources Available : Enjoy support from a full-time educator, part-time educator, 2 nurse supervisors, a manager, and charge nurses.Skills and Equipment : You’ll frequently use Wound Vacs, JP drains, Buck’s tractions, external fixators, lift equipment, orthotic devices, chest tubes, Foley / IV / Mediport insertions, and more!Exciting Benefits Await You!

As a vital member of our team, you will :
Perform all responsibilities specific to the unit’s scope of service.Maintain accurate documentation of nursing care to ensure seamless integration of information for the healthcare team.Conduct initial assessments upon patient admission and develop tailored care plans based on patient and family needs.Implement and modify care plans based on continuous evaluation.Ensure patient and employee safety by reporting and correcting hazards.Communicate effectively with colleagues and provide constructive feedback to support professional development.Assess ortho and medical / surgical patients every shift and educate them on self-care and medication management.Coordinate care with physician and surgeon partners.Manage wound appliances and assist with mobility and wound care.About Us
